What does a communication assistant do?

A communication assistant is responsible for publishing content and analyzing brainstorming ideas to create an engaging publication. Communication assistants' duties include posting newsletters, spreading company updates through bulletin boards or digital contents, managing the organization's press release and media coverage, monitoring social media presence, developing strategic communication procedures with the team, and researching trends. They also perform administrative tasks as needed. A communication assistant must have excellent communication skills, both in writing and speaking, especially when interacting with a large group or writing content duties.

What does a case management assistant do?

A Case Management Assistant is responsible for supporting the community people for their health and social services needs. They coordinate with various institutions and personnel to process these people's requests and perform administrative duties under a case manager's supervision. They also submit documents, write reports, verify referral information, and monitor the case progress. Case Management Assistants must have excellent communication and organizational skills, especially in interacting with people in determining immediate solutions.

Case management assistant example responsibilities.

  • Initial triage of members, administrative intake of members and managing the admission/discharge information post-notification.
  • Facilitate patient care, schedule appointments, communicate medical and claim information to patients and their attorneys.
  • Maintain up-to-date and comprehensive electronic and paper filing systems in strict accordance with HIPAA regulations.
  • Communicate with Medicare patients regarding inpatient and outpatient stays; counsele patients regarding medication income difficulties.
  • Provide resources, authorization for charity medications, collect accurate clinical information require for proper discharge with distinct HIPAA regulations.
  • Oversee the team's audits to ensure they are in line with NCQA and URAC standards.
